CVE-2022-31299 describes a reflected c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ability found in Haraj v3.7, specifically within the User Upgrade Form. This medium-severity vulnerability (CVSS 6.1) can be exploited remotely with low attack complexity, requiring user interaction to achieve partial confidentiality and integrity impact. While no active exploitation, Metasploit modules, or ExploitDB entries exist, Nuclei templates are available for detection, and the vulnerability has not garnered significant community discussion or media coverage.
